Google Alerts Site Owners of Malware Issues

Those who use Google Analytics to track stats on their site (which is most of us) will have a new warning when their site has been hacked or otherwise compromised with malware.  Google is extending their safe browsing protections into the Google Analytics platform.  This service has been part of the Webmaster Tools platform for some time now, and it has helped many site owners to respond quickly to these types of issues.

Users will be notified via a Google Alerts that their page may have been compromised.  The alert will provide information on exactly where the malware is located so that it will be easier to address.  Another nice perk is that they give some guidance on how to remove many types of malware.

Google has also upgraded their normal Safebrowsing efforts, which often show up when browsing to an infected page while using the Google Chrome browser.  This helps the average browser to avoid potentially infected sites so that they are less likely to get a virus or malware.

This is a great effort being put forth by Google to help prevent the spread of online viruses and malware.  The faster website owners can learn of these issues, the fewer people will be affected, which is obviously a good thing for everyone on the Internet.
